I just started 4 days ago and the most important reason that I started taking it was for acne. I just had the Mirena taken out and it caused alot of bad acne breakouts.
How long does take for Mononessa to start working and how effective is it for acne?

You probably need to take Mononessa for at least 4 to 6 months before you start to notice any improvement in your skin.
If you have an oily skin there is an 80% improvement rate in patients using oral contraceptives.
Acne usually improves by 40-50% by the third cycle and by 80-90% by the ninth cycle.
This is not an instant cure but results are encouraging and get better with time.Good luck.
